By law, you must have a written ‘major domestic building contract’ for work worth more than $10,000.  

You are required to obtain Domestic building insurance; this is insurance for works over $20,000. This insurance was previously known as 'builders warranty insurance', now called First Resort Home Warranty Insurance.

You must give your client a copy of your domestic building insurance policy and a certificate of currency covering their property before you take a deposit or any other money for work worth more than $16,000.

By law, a deposit can be no more than 5 per cent, if the total contract price is  $20,000 or over.

 

********Important legislative changes to Victorian domestic building contracts and Home Warranty Insurance will take effect from 1 July 2026. 

This updated contract and supporting documents reflect these changes effective from 1 July 2026

For contracts entered into on or after 1 July 2026, the updated contract must be used to ensure compliance with the new legislation.
